Rumah  >  Artikel  >  Apakah teras dan asas sistem pangkalan data?

Apakah teras dan asas sistem pangkalan data?

青灯夜游
青灯夜游asal
2022-07-11 11:44:4415072semak imbas

Inti dan asas sistem pangkalan data ialah "model data". Komputer tidak boleh secara langsung memproses perkara objektif dalam dunia sebenar, dan sistem pangkalan data menggunakan teknologi komputer untuk mengurus perkara objektif Oleh itu, adalah perlu untuk mengabstrak dan mensimulasikan perkara objektif untuk mewujudkan model data yang sesuai untuk pengurusan sistem pangkalan data. Model data menerangkan ciri statik, tingkah laku dinamik dan kekangan sistem dari peringkat abstrak, menyediakan rangka kerja abstrak untuk perwakilan maklumat dan operasi sistem pangkalan data.

Apakah teras dan asas sistem pangkalan data?

Persekitaran pengendalian tutorial ini: sistem Windows 7, komputer Dell G3.

Sistem Pangkalan Data ialah sistem yang terdiri daripada pangkalan data dan perisian pengurusannya.

Sistem pangkalan data ialah sistem pemprosesan data yang ideal yang dibangunkan untuk memenuhi keperluan pemprosesan data Ia juga merupakan sistem perisian yang menyediakan data untuk sistem storan, penyelenggaraan dan aplikasi yang boleh dikendalikan. koleksi objek pemprosesan dan sistem pengurusan.

Inti dan asas sistem pangkalan data ialah model data Sistem pangkalan data sedia ada semuanya berdasarkan beberapa jenis model data.

Model Data ialah abstraksi ciri data Ia menerangkan ciri statik, tingkah laku dinamik dan kekangan sistem dari tahap abstrak, dan menyediakan rangka kerja abstrak untuk perwakilan maklumat dan operasi sistem pangkalan data. Kandungan yang diterangkan oleh model data mempunyai tiga bahagian iaitu struktur data, operasi data dan kekangan data.

Komputer tidak boleh secara langsung memproses perkara objektif dalam dunia sebenar, dan sistem pangkalan data menggunakan teknologi komputer untuk mengurus perkara objektif. Oleh itu, adalah perlu untuk mengabstrak dan mensimulasikan perkara objektif untuk mewujudkan sistem pangkalan data yang sesuai untuk model data . Model data ialah simulasi dan abstraksi ciri data dunia sebenar.

Model data ialah alat yang digunakan dalam reka bentuk pangkalan data untuk mengabstrakkan dunia sebenar Ia adalah rangka kerja formal yang digunakan dalam pangkalan data untuk menyediakan perwakilan maklumat dan kaedah operasi.

Kandungan yang diterangkan oleh model data termasuk tiga bahagian: struktur data, operasi data, kekangan data

  • Struktur data: dalam model data Struktur data terutamanya menerangkan jenis, kandungan, sifat data dan hubungan antara data. Struktur data ialah asas model data, dan operasi dan kekangan data adalah berdasarkan struktur data. Struktur data yang berbeza mempunyai operasi dan kekangan yang berbeza.

  • Operasi data: Operasi data dalam model data terutamanya menerangkan jenis dan kaedah operasi pada struktur data yang sepadan.

  • Kekangan data: Kekangan data dalam model data terutamanya menerangkan sintaks dan hubungan makna perkataan antara data dalam struktur data, kekangan dan kebergantungan di antara mereka dan peraturan untuk perubahan dinamik dalam data. Untuk memastikan bahawa data adalah betul, sah dan konsisten.

Untuk pengetahuan lanjut berkaitan, sila lawati ruangan Soalan Lazim!

Atas ialah kandungan terperinci Apakah teras dan asas sistem pangkalan data?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n